Zoran Lončar (Serbian Cyrillic: Зоран Лончар; born 1965) is a Serbian politician. He served as the Minister of Public Administration and Local Self-Government from 2004-07, and as the Minister of Education from 2007-08.

He holds a PhD in Law. In 2000, he joined the Democratic Party of Serbia. In a commission that drafted the Constitutional Charter of Serbia and Montenegro and in the drafting of a new Constitution of Serbia he was legal adviser.
